    48.6 miles from Oakville, ON. Van Horn Mansion, built by Judge James Van Horn in 1823, has 16 rooms and five bathrooms--and perhaps a few ghosts, to boot. It is preserved by the Newfane Historical Society, which offers Victorian teas and mansion tours. The most well-known ghost may be Malinda, wife of James Van Horn ... Read more »
